Darwin tells about being unable to cook potatoes at high altitude, because water boiled at too low a temperture.
He then mentions something I never knew existed. "Papin's digester". Here's one quote, giving its date:
"
Thomas Savery was an English military engineer and inventor who in 1698, patented the first crude steam engine, based on Denis Papin's "Digester" (pressure cooker) of 1679."
